
Waterplace Park is a riverfront park in downtown Providence with walking paths and stone bridges. It is famous for WaterFire, an art event with bonfires floating on the river.
On WaterFire nights, more than 80 fires glow on the water while music plays and people wander the paths. It feels magical and brings the whole city together.
On summer and fall nights you can watch the WaterFire bonfires and hear world music. Gondola boats even glide along the river during the event.
The park has curving walkways, pretty stone bridges, and a wide basin where the rivers meet. At night the firelight reflects beautifully on the water.
WaterFire runs mostly in warm months from spring through fall. Bring a light jacket because evenings by the river can feel cool.
